If your summer vacation plans are bringing you to dry fly fish Idaho this summer I have the perfect attractor fly that can be used anywhere in the state.  The PMD Humpy from Dry Fly Innovations is the ideal summer time fly that is a big, plump, and juicy morsel that trout have a hard time turning down.  With the standard hook down wing up the PMD Humpy will have perfect presentation every time, and it floats like a cork in the water.  There is absolutely no mystery where the PMD Humpy is on the waters at any time.  You can effectively dry fly fish Idaho with the PMD Humpy at all elevations and on any lake, river, stream, or tail waters.  The PMD is a great universal fly that should be in any fly box when hitting any Idaho waters.

Dry Fly Innovations ties the PMD Humpy in four sizes (#16, #14, #12, and #10).  If you have been reading the previous blogs then you are privy on my recommendations on what sizes to use in the Idaho high country and on lower elevation rivers.  If this is your first time reading then you are in luck because I will give you the right recipe right now on what flies to use.  If you are dry fly fishing Idaho in the higher elevations I would tie on a PMD Humpy in a size #16 or #14.  If you are dry fly fishing Idaho on the South Fork of the Boise River I would tie on a #12 or #10.  The PMD Humpy has an iridescent thorax that has the ability to attract the monster trout that come from the depths of the water.  The PMD Humpy does not mimic anything in the wild and should be fished just like a stimulator.  All species of trout that Idaho has to offer are vulnerable to the PMD Humpy.  Grab some PMD Humpy’s and come dry fly fish Idaho this summer and have the ultimate Idaho fly fishing experience.
